Summary
About Irish Setter
Graceful Irish gundog with a mahogany red, feathered coat needing regular grooming. Medium‑large, athletic and high‑energy, it thrives on daily vigorous exercise and mental work. Affectionate, people‑oriented and playful, it’s good with families but needs consistent, positive training.
About English Bulldog
The English Bulldog is a compact, muscular companion with a broad chest, wrinkled face and short coat. Calm and affectionate, it bonds closely with families, often adores children, and needs gentle, moderate exercise plus careful lifelong management of breathing, skin and joint health.
